Description

Big Peat is a compilation of single malt Scotch whiskies that come exclusively from the island of Islay. Caol Ila brings sweetness, Bowmore perfect balance, Ardbeg a medicinal, earthy quality, and Port Ellen a measure of elegance – Big Peat represents all that is Islay in a bottle.
As part of Douglas Laing’s Remarkable Regional Malts range, it represents the ultimate distillation of the Islay malt whisky region of Scotland.

The Big Peat 12 Years Old is a Small Batch bottling, which is typical of Islay and offers aromas of charred oak, chimney smoke and summer tar, leading to a lingering finish of brown sugar, campfire ash and a real phenolic quality.

No added colorants as well as cold filtration.
As natural as it gets. – Douglas Laing

Tasting notes:

Color: Light gold.
Nose: Clean, fresh, salty, oceanic, sweet malt dried over peat.
Taste: Charred oak, chimney smoke, notes of rocky shores, summer tar.
Finish: Long lasting, brown sugar, campfire ash.
